MICAT Entrance Exam 2024 Date

MICAT 2024 is an online examination (computer-based test). The test takes place in 14 cities. The entrance examination is divided into two papers: Part 1 and Part 2. The MICAT Paper 1 contains four descriptive questions, while MICAT Paper 2 contains ninety multiple-choice questions. The MICAT entrane exam lasts 2 hours and 5 minutes in total. About MICAT

MICA, Ahmedabad, conducts the MICA Admissions Test (MICAT) for candidates seeking admission to the university's post-graduate diploma in management - communications (PGDM-C). The MICAT is a national level entrance examination. Every year, the MICA Admissions Test (MICAT) is held twice a year. The PGDM-C and PGDM programmes are focused on Strategic Marketing and Communication, with specializations in:

  • Brand Management

  • Advertising Management

  • Marketing Research and Analytics

  • Media Management

  • Digital Communication Management

CMAT is conducted for 180 minutes, and additional 30 minutes is allotted for optional section, there are total of five sections(one is optional) and each one consists of 25 questions for 100 marks as mentioned below-

  • Quantitative techniques and data interpretation
  • Logical reasoning
  • General awareness
  • Language comprehension
  • Innovation and Entrepreneurship (optional)

for each correct answer four marks are awarded and in case of each incorrect attempt one mark is deduced,

The selection process mainly consists of three rounds:-

Written Ability Test,

Group Discussion, and

Personal Interview

Hi,

MICAT Syllabus  - Psychometric Test


Basically, this is a personality test and this section is different from other management entrance examinations. It is mandatory for the candidates to attempt all the questions in this section. Some of the important aspects related to the test are explained below.


In this section, the questions are designed to assess the candidates’ behavior which includes thinking ability, personality, strengths and weaknesses etc. Questions are based on career goals, life goals, situational judgement. Candidates should answer the questions with honesty and open mind


Multiple-choice questions are asked.


Duration allotted for the psychometric test is 25 minutes.


According to previous year sample papers, in the first set of questions, out of the three options candidates should select the option which describes their behavior in the best way.


In the second set of MICAT questions, candidates were asked to give a rating on a scale of 1 to 6 for the responses in terms of their priority under a certain scenario. Around 8 to 10 questions were asked in the entrance exam.
